Subsection 9 of Section XII (Problems of Bioethics) of the Basis of the Social Concept of the Russian Orthodox Church, adopted by the Jubilee Bishops' Council, 13 to 16 August 2000. States that Holy Scripture and the teaching of the Church unequivocally deplore homosexual relations, citing Leviticus 20:13 and Romans 1:26 to 27, and that the divinely established marital union of man and woman cannot be compared to what the document calls perverted manifestations of sexuality. States the Church is resolutely against attempts to present a homosexual tendency as a norm, while directing pastoral responsibility toward people with homosexual inclinations. States that a person promoting homosexuality should not work with children or youth, nor hold military or reformatory positions.
